Table 2 Defining Characteristics of Humanized Mouse Models

From: The utilization of humanized mouse models for the study of human retroviral infections

Model

Human Cells Engrafted

Irradiation

Demonstrated Human Cells

Humanized Tissues

Length of Detection

SCID-hu Thy/Liv

Fetal thymus and liver

No

D4/CD8 DP, SP, DN, T cells in peripheral blood

Peripheral blood, fused thy/liv organ

6 to ≥ 12 months

hu-PBL SCID

IP PBMCs

No

CD4/CD8 SP T cells, CD3+ T cells, monocytes, NK cells, and B cells

Lymph nodes, spleen, liver, bone marrow

6 months

NOD SCID BLT

Fetal thymus and liver, fetal liver tissue-derived CD34+ stem cells

Yes

Mature T and B lymphocytes, monocytes, macrophages, and dendritic cells

Peripheral blood, liver, lung, vagina, rectum, and GALT

22 weeks

NOD SCID IL2r γ-/-

CD34+ human cord blood

Yes/No

Myelomonocytes, dendritic cells, erythrocytes, platelets, and lymphocytes

Peripheral blood, spleen, and bone marrow

> 300 days

Rag2-/-γc-/-

CD34+ human cord blood

Yes

Dendritic, T, and B cells

Peripheral blood, liver, spleen, bone marrow, vagina, GALT

190 days

NOD SCID β2m

Transformed HTLV-1 cell lines, PBMCs from HTLV-1 infected patients

Yes/No

CD45+, CD3+, T cells

Peripheral blood, spleen, lymph node, bone marrow

4 to 12 weeks

NOD SCID IL2rγ null ("NOG")

Transformed HTLV-1 cell lines, PBMCs from HTLV-1 infected patients

No

CD4+, CD8+ T cells

Liver, spleen, lung, kidney

N/A
